Hydraulic Oil vs ATF: Understanding the Differences

Is ATF the same as hydraulic oil? Can you mix them? Learn everything you need to know about viscosity, compatibility, and applications for optimal machinery performance.

ATF Fluid vs Hydraulic Oil

Equipment operators and DIY mechanics frequently ask us: is ATF the same as hydraulic oil? While Automatic Transmission Fluid (ATF) and hydraulic oils both transmit power in fluid-based systems, their chemical makeup and intended use cases differ significantly.

Hydraulic Oils

Formulated for heavy machinery, excavators, and industrial presses. Focuses heavily on anti-wear properties, rust prevention, and resisting extreme pressure.

ATF (Automatic Transmission Fluid)

Designed for vehicle transmissions. Often used as an ATF hydraulic oil substitute because of its friction modifiers, high detergency, and excellent cold-weather flow.

Viscosity Analysis

Viscosity Analysis

Viscosity Consistency

ATF features a multi-grade viscosity (often resembling a 0W-20 or 5W-20 motor oil) and possesses a very high Viscosity Index (VI), so it remains stable across drastic temperature swings.

ISO Grades

Hydraulic oils are strictly categorized by ISO Viscosity Grades (VG). ATF roughly aligns with ISO VG 32 or 46 in terms of kinematic viscosity at operating temps.

Temperature Limits

Standard hydraulic oil thickens faster in cold weather compared to ATF — cold-cranking performance is vital for equipment left outdoors.

Safety Warning: Mixing Hydraulic Oil and ATF

Having ATF mixed with hydraulic oil is highly discouraged. The additive packages can clash — ATF friction modifiers can destroy the anti-foaming properties of hydraulic oil, leading to pump cavitation. Always review the relevant SDS before attempting to blend any lubricants.
The Chemistry Inside: Additives & Performance

The Chemistry Inside: Additives & Performance

Hydraulic Oil Additives

Heavily fortified with Anti-Wear (AW) agents like Zinc Dialkyldithiophosphate (ZDDP), powerful rust inhibitors, and anti-foaming agents. These maintain a pure liquid state with no air bubbles when transferring the massive pressures required by industrial rams and presses.

ATF Additives

Rich in detergents to keep complex valve bodies clean, and loaded with friction modifiers that let transmission clutches grip and slip smoothly. These highly specific modifiers are exactly why mixing hydraulic oil and ATF is disastrous for precise machinery.

Fluid Maintenance: Signs It's Time for a Change

Color Changes & Odor

Fresh ATF is bright red, and hydraulic oil is clear/amber. If your fluid turns dark brown, milky (indicating water contamination), or smells burnt, its protective properties have failed.

Sluggish Operation

If equipment is slow to respond, especially when cold, you may have a viscosity breakdown issue — the fluid can no longer maintain the proper flow rate.

Increased Pump Noise

Whining or grinding from the pump indicates cavitation: anti-foaming agents deplete, allowing air bubbles to implode under pressure and damage metal parts.

Frequently Asked Questions

Is ATF the same as hydraulic oil?

No. While both transfer power, ATF has specialized additives for transmission clutches, whereas hydraulic oil focuses strictly on high-pressure power transfer and anti-wear capabilities.

Can you use ATF as hydraulic oil?

Yes, if the manufacturer specifies it. Using ATF for hydraulic oil is common in automotive lifts and snowplows because of its superior cold-weather viscosity.

What is the difference in ATF vs hydraulic oil viscosity?

ATF has a higher Viscosity Index, meaning its thickness changes less drastically with temperature. It typically mimics an ISO 32 or ISO 46 hydraulic oil grade.

Can I use hydraulic oil for a jack instead of ATF?

Yes — it is actually preferred. Dedicated jack oil (usually an ISO 22 or 32) is formulated perfectly for jack seals.
